More About
Chloe aims to provide clients with unconditional positive regard, so that people allow themselves to grow and heal in a safe and non-judgmental space – to become who they truly are. She believes that therapy is a designed to provide people tools to empower them, to learn how to live their highest quality of life.
She has experience working with culturally diverse individuals, and groups of all ages for non-profit organizations. Her clinical experiences include Cancer Support Community Los Angeles, and Kohan foundation counseling center. Chloe is bilingual in Mandarin.
